What is Soil Contamination?
Soil contamination, often referred to as land pollution, occurs when hazardous substances are introduced into the soil environment. These pollutants can disrupt the natural composition and function of the soil, leading to significant environmental degradation.
Causes of Soil Contamination
Understanding the causes of soil contamination is the first step in addressing and mitigating its effects. Let's explore the primary sources of pollution in soil.
Industrial Activities
Industries are major contributors to soil pollution. Manufacturing processes often release hazardous chemicals and heavy metals into the environment. Factories may discharge waste directly onto land, or through air emissions that settle into the soil. Common industrial pollutants include lead, mercury, and cadmium, which can remain in the soil for years.
Agricultural Practices
Agriculture, whilst crucial for food production, can contribute to soil contamination. The usage of pesticides and fertilisers introduces chemicals into the soil. These substances can accumulate over time, leading to soil degradation. Additionally, improper management of animal waste can also lead to pollution.
Waste Disposal
Improper waste disposal is a significant cause of soil contamination. Landfills, if not managed properly, can leach harmful substances into the soil. Household rubbish, electronic rubbish, and chemical waste all pose risks if they are not got rid of correctly.
Urbanisation
Urban development often leads to soil contamination through the introduction of construction waste, chemicals, and pollutants from vehicles. As cities expand, natural landscapes are altered, and the soil is exposed to various contaminants.

Remediation Techniques
There are a number of techniques at hand to remediate contaminated soil. Physical methods include soil washing and excavation, whilst chemical methods involve adding substances that neutralise pollutants. Biological methods, such as bioremediation, use microorganisms to break down contaminants naturally.
Sustainable Practices
Adopting sustainable practices can help prevent soil contamination. In agriculture, this includes utilising organic farming methods, reducing pesticide use, and managing animal waste effectively. Industries can reduce emissions and waste through cleaner production technologies.
Policy and Regulation
Government policies and regulations play a critical role in preventing and managing soil contamination. Regulations can enforce proper waste disposal, restrict the use of harmful chemicals, and promote sustainable land use practices.
